  1. Spice Level- If you like a really spicy chili, then add another teaspoon of chili powder and one finely diced chipotle peppers in adobo sauce.
  2. Tomatoes- You don’t have to use fire-roasted tomatoes in this recipe )they add a nice depth of flavor), but regular diced tomatoes will work great!
  3. Beans- you can swap the black beans (all of them or just one or two cans of them) for pinto beans or kidney beans.
